Q21: The rewards for Mark Bills and Elite Mark Bills feels a bit low. Do you have any plans to adjust this?
A21: We are currently looking into increasing the amount for Mark Bills. We're concerned that if we increase the rewards for elite marks it would cause even more people to focus on them, so to start out we are going to prioritize adjustments to daily marks.

Hunts completely void most other activities in the game. This is what I think must happen for Hunts to become a more passive experience.
Increase the price for the Myth gear; make it so grinding for myth isn't a bad option over hunting. Lower the amount of Myth acquired for A and S ranks. Either increase the price of Mark-Logs (500-1,000) or add a cap in which you can only obtain 3 Mark-Logs per week, outside of random Log drops. Actually, hell... make it so Mark Logs ONLY drop from A and S ranks with the current drop rate.
I understand the part about phasing these items into circulation because of 2.4 with new ilvl and coils, but... that doesn't mean that you should make the effort for them any easier. The weekly restriction on the SCoB being removed in 2.4 is enough.
